Do you work with children and young people in RCT, Merthyr Tydfil or Bridgend?
On the 1st September 2025, we will be implementing the first phase of our regional Exploitation Strategy. The second phase of the Strategy will focus on safeguarding adults from exploitation.
This sets out our commitment and priorities to prevent and protect children and young people at risk of exploitation and serious violence.
We are committed to working in collaboration with children, young people, their families and professionals.
When developing the Exploitation Strategy, we have worked in partnership, developing practitioners’ guidance, toolkits and safety plans with a clear focus on disruption.
These will be available on the Cwm Taf Morgannwg Safeguarding Board’s website soon.
Exploitation is Abuse and nobody can consent to be exploited. All children and young people have a right to be safe and protected from harm.
